    AI challenges the dominance of Google search

    AI has grow to be an assistant for Anja-Sara Lahady

    Like most individuals, when Anja-Sara Lahady used to examine or analysis something on-line, she would all the time flip to Google.

    However because the rise of AI, the lawyer and authorized know-how advisor says her preferences have modified – she now turns to massive language fashions (LLMs) reminiscent of OpenAI’s ChatGPT.

    “For instance, I will ask it how I ought to adorn my room, or what outfit I ought to put on,” says Ms Lahady, who lives in Montreal, Canada.

    “Or, I’ve three issues within the fridge, what ought to I make? I do not wish to spend half-hour fascinated by these admin duties. These aren’t my experience; they make me extra fatigued.”

    Ms Lahady says her utilization of LLMs overtook Google Search up to now 12 months after they turned extra highly effective for what she wanted.

    “I’ve all the time been an early adopter… and up to now 12 months have began utilizing ChatGPT for nearly the whole lot. It is grow to be a second assistant.”

    Whereas she says she will not use LLMs for authorized duties – “something that wants authorized reasoning” – she makes use of it in an expert capability for any work that she describes as “low threat”, for instance, drafting an e mail.

    “I additionally use it to assist write code or discover the very best accounting software program for my enterprise.”

    Ms Lahady just isn’t alone. A rising quantity are heading straight for LLMs, reminiscent of ChatGPT, for suggestions and to reply on a regular basis questions.

    ChatGPT attracts more than 800 million weekly active customers, up from 400 million in February 2025, in response to Demandsage, an information and analysis agency.

    Conventional engines like google like Google and Microsoft’s Bing nonetheless dominate the marketplace for search. However LLMs are rising quick.

    Based on analysis agency Datos, in July 5.99% of search on desktop browsers went to LLMs, that is greater than double the determine from a 12 months earlier.

    ChatGPT attracts round 800 million weekly customers

    Professor Feng Li, affiliate dean for analysis and innovation at Bayes Enterprise Faculty in London, says individuals are utilizing LLMs as a result of they decrease the “cognitive load” – the quantity of psychological effort required to course of and act on data – in comparison with search.

    “As a substitute of juggling 10 hyperlinks with search, you get a quick synthesis you can edit and iterate in plain English,” he says. “LLMs are notably helpful for summarising lengthy paperwork, first-pass drafting, coding snippets, and ‘what-if’ exploration.”

    Nevertheless, he says outputs nonetheless require verification earlier than use, as hallucinations and factual errors stay widespread.

    Whereas using AI may need exploded, Google denies that it’s on the expense of its search engine.

    It says general queries and industrial queries continued to develop year-over-year and its new AI instruments considerably contributed to this improve in utilization.

    These new instruments embrace AI Mode, which permits customers to ask extra conversational questions and obtain extra tailor-made responses in return.

    That adopted the rollout of AI Overviews, which produces summaries of queries on the high of the search web page.

    Whereas Google performs down the influence of LLMs on its search enterprise, a sign of the have an effect on got here in Might during testimony in an antitrust trial purchased by the US Division of Justice towards Google.

    A high Apple government stated that the variety of Google searches on Apple gadgets, through its browser Safari, fell for the primary time in additional than 20 years.

    Nonetheless, Prof Li does not consider there can be a substitute of search however a hybrid mannequin will exist.

    “LLM utilization is rising, however up to now it stays a minority behaviour in contrast with conventional search. It’s more likely to proceed to develop however stabilise someplace, when individuals primarily use LLMs for some duties and seek for others reminiscent of transactions like buying and making bookings, and verification functions.”

    Apple says Google searches on Apple gadgets through the Safari browser are falling

    Because of the rise of LLMs, corporations are having to vary their advertising and marketing methods.

    They should perceive “which sources the mannequin considers authoritative inside their class,” says Leila Seith Hassan, chief information officer at digital advertising and marketing company Digitas UK.

    “For instance, in UK magnificence we noticed information retailers and overview websites like Vogue and Sephora referenced closely, whereas within the US there was extra emphasis on content material from manufacturers’ personal web sites.”

    She says that LLMs place extra belief in official web sites, press releases, established media, and recognised business rankings than in social media posts.

    And that might be vital, as Ms Seith Hassan says there are indicators that individuals who have used AI to seek for a product, usually tend to purchase.

    “Referrals coming straight from LLMs usually seem like greater high quality, with individuals are extra more likely to convert to gross sales.”

    There may be loads of anecdotal proof that individuals are turning to LLMs when looking for merchandise.

    Hannah Cooke, head of shopper technique at media and influencer company Charlie Oscar, says she began utilizing LLMs in a “extra severe and strategic means” about 18 months in the past.

    She primarily makes use of ChatGPT however has experimented with Google Gemini to personally and professionally streamline her work and life.

    Ms Cooke, who lives in London, says moderately than turning to Google, she’s going to ask ChatGPT for personalised skincare suggestions for her pores and skin sort. “There’s fewer web sites I have to undergo,” she says of the advantages.

    And it is the identical with journey planning.

    “ChatGPT is way simpler to seek out solutions and proposals,” she says.

    “For instance, I used ChatGPT to analysis forward of a latest go to to Japan. I requested it to plan two weeks travelling and discover me eating places with vegetarian dishes. It saved [me] hours of analysis.”
